GarageBand 6 Keyboard shortcuts
Use these keyboard shortcuts to play, navigate, and edit in GarageBand 6.
ACTION SHORTCUT
Playback and navigation
Start or stop playback Space bar
Go to beginning Return or Z or Home
Go to end Option-Z or End
Go to beginning of selected region Control-Home or
Function-Control-Left Arrow
Go to end of selected region Control-End or
Function-Control-Right Arrow
Move back in smaller increments Left Arrow
Move forward in smaller increments Right Arrow
Move back in larger increments Option-Left Arrow
Move forward in larger increments Option-Right Arrow
Move back by the visible width of the timeline Page Up
Move forward by the visible width of the timeline Page Down
Zoom in Option-Control-Left Arrow
Zoom out Option-Control-Right Arrow
Tracks
Create a new track Command-Option-N
Create a new basic track Command-Shift-N
Duplicate the selected track Command-D
Delete the selected track Command-Delete
Select the next higher track Up Arrow
Select the next lower track Down Arrow
Mute/Unmute the selected track M
Solo/Unsolo the selected track S
Lock/Unlock the selected track L
Turn monitoring on or off for the selected track I
Turn monitoring on for the selected track, without feedback protection
Control-I
Show/Hide the automation curves for the selected track A
Unmute all tracks Option-click Mute button
Unsolo all tracks Option-click Solo button
Show/Hide the Record Enable buttons for all tracks Command-Option-R
Show/Hide the Track Lock buttons for all tracks Command-Option-L
Show/Hide the Monitor buttons for all Real Instrument tracks
Command-Option-I
Show/Hide the arrangement track Command-Shift-A
Show/Hide the master track Command-B
Show/Hide the podcast track Command-Shift-B
Show/Hide the movie track Command-Option-B
Track Info pane
Show/Hide the Track Info pane Command-I
Select the next higher category or instrument Up Arrow (when the Track
Info pane is open and a category or instrument is selected)
Select the next lower category or instrument Down Arrow (when the Track
Info pane is open and a category or instrument is selected)
Move from instrument list to category list Left Arrow (when the Track
Info pane is open and an instrument is selected)
Move from category list to instrument list Right Arrow (when the Track
Info pane is open and a category is selected)
Choose the next higher guitar preset Comma (,)
Choose the next lower guitar preset Period (.)
Learning to play
Automatic notation view 1 (in a Learn to Play lesson)
Show chord names 2 (in a Learn to Play lesson)
Show chord grids (guitar) / Show left hand only (piano) 3 (in a Learn to
Play lesson)
Show tablature (guitar) / Show right hand only (piano) 4 (in a Learn to
Play lesson)
Show tablature and standard notation (guitar) / Show both hands (piano) 5
(in a Learn to Play lesson)
Hide notation 0 (in a Learn to Play lesson)
Easy View (piano) E (in a Learn to Play lesson)
Full-page notation F (in the Play chapter of a Learn to Play lesson)
Show/Hide the instrument S (in a Learn to Play lesson)
Editing and arranging
Undo Command-Z
Redo Command-Shift-Z
Cut Command-X
Copy Command-C
Paste Command-V
Delete Delete
Select all Command-A
Split selected region at the playhead Command-T
Join selected regions Command-J
Loop selected region continuously O
Turn snap to grid on/off Command-G
Show/Hide alignment guides Command-Shift-G
Lock automation curves to regions Command-Option-A
Show/Hide Flex edits for the selected track Command-Option-E
Delete selected arrangement region and its timeline content
Command-Option-Delete
Delete selected region and fill in time Control-Delete
Add marker to podcast/movie track P
Turn ducking on/off Command-Shift-R
Recording
Start or stop recording R
Turn the cycle region on/off C
Turn the metronome on/off Command-U
Turn count-in on/off Command-Shift-U
Score view
Move selected notes to previous grid position Left Arrow
Move selected notes to next grid position Right Arrow
Move selected notes back one measure Shift-Left Arrow
Move selected notes forward one measure Shift-Right Arrow
Transpose selected notes up one semitone Up Arrow
Transpose selected notes down one semitone Down Arrow
Transpose selected notes up one octave Shift-Up Arrow
Transpose selected notes down one octave Shift-Down Arrow
Print notation (must be visible in editor) Command-P
Adjusting master volume
Raise master volume Command-Up Arrow
Lower master volume Command-Down Arrow
Showing windows and editors
Show/Hide the Track Info pane Command-I
Show/Hide the editor Command-E
Show/Hide the loop browser Command-L
Preview the selected loop Command-Shift-L
Show/Hide the Media Browser Command-R
Show/Hide the onscreen keyboard Command-K
Show/Hide the Musical Typing window Command-Shift-K
Show/Hide the Notepad Command-Option-P
Minimize the GarageBand window Command-M
LCD mode commands
Show Chord mode in LCD Command-F (with Software Instrument track selected)
Show Tuner mode in LCD Command-F (with Real Instrument/Electric Guitar
track selected)
Show Time mode in LCD Command-Shift-F
Show Measures mode in LCD Command-Option-F
Show Tempo mode in LCD Command-Control-F
File menu commands
Create a new project Command-N
Open an existing project Command-O
Close the current project Command-W
Save the current project Command-S
Save As Command-Shift-S
Print notation (must be visible in editor) Command-P
Application menu commands
Show GarageBand preferences Command-Comma (,)
Hide GarageBand Command-H
Hide other applications Command-Option-H
Quit GarageBand Command-Q
Help menu commands
Open GarageBand Help Command-Question Mark (?)
